Abstract
The reaction has been studied with a 94% enriched O target, a 17-MeV triton beam, and a multiangle magnetic spectrograph. Proton groups from the () reaction on and in the target served for energy calibration. An average of data at four angles gives a value of -4809 ± 15 keV, from which the mass excess of is calculated to be 25,077.5 ± 15 keV. Excited states of are found at 2089 ± 20, (2712 ± 20, tentative), 4559 ± 25, and 5703 ± 25 keV. The mass excess of , plus earlier data for , , gives a value of keV for the coefficient of the cubic term in the isobaric multiplet mass equation.
NUCLEAR STRUCTURE : measured values for proton groups in reaction; derived mass excess, of excited states, IMME coefficients.
